Definitions and meanings of "Kangaroos"

What do we mean by kangaroos?

A member of the Macropodidae family of large marsupials with strong hind legs for hopping, native to Australia.

A hooded jacket with a front pocket, usually of fleece material, a kangaroo jacket.

Another very ingenious mode of taking wallaby and the smaller kind of kangaroos is to select a thick bushy place where there are plenty of these animals; the bushes are then broken down in a circle round the spot where they intend to hunt, so as to form a space of broken scrub about ten feet wide all round a thick bush, they thus not only destroy the runs of the animals but form with the fallen bushes a place which so embarrasses and entangles them that they find great difficulty in passing it; indeed when these preparations have been made the natives fire the bush and the frightened animals, finding their runs stopped up, rush into the fallen branches, where every jump which they make upon their hind legs only involves them in greater difficulties, so that they fall an easy prey to their pursuers. ❋ George Grey (1855)
